**Runbook 7.3 — Exhibition Loan Transfer**

The three loaned pieces from the Marwenne Gallery travel in climate-stable crates, upright only, with tilt indicators checked at departure and arrival. Schedule the run for early morning to avoid heat on the Aldershaw route. The receiving curator at Thornvale House inspects seals before any crate is opened. The courier must give the agreed hand-over phrase before the curator accepts custody.

drop instructions, hahip-badug: the quenox ralath courier leaves the kaseth fraiel rusiel tameth belys istdor ralion giliel ledger at gate 7830 under passcode 165413

## Who to ping: slow autocomplete index

If the Birchline autocomplete index is lagging (suggestions taking >400ms, or stale entries showing up), it's almost always the nightly rebuild falling behind. Don't restart the indexer yourself — that makes the backlog worse. The owning team is Typeahead Guild; Priya runs point this quarter and usually replies fast during the eng sync window. For anything index-related, drop a note to the guild inbox below.

billing contact of bawep-fawif = fenath_zorael@nelvrocorp.corp

## Releases — ScanBridge Integration

Support team notes. Releases ship monthly from the Ferndale build server. Each build bundles the scanner firmware shim and the POS adapter for Tillstone terminals. Verify the release by checking the printed checksum against the manifest in the release notes; mismatches mean a corrupted download, not a compatibility issue. Do not hand customers unsigned builds under any circumstances. Every distributable archive must be verified against the current release key, which is shown below.

release key, bajof-tadug: bky4_GCYF